In your message of a few days ago you asked:

 


Chris, you quoted : 1500 watts = 4.5knots = 6 hrs
I would imagine my cat would be similar and 5 Knots would possibly be < 2 KW?


I don't have much depth theory or practise about these things and all I know comes from tinkering with my boat and some reading over the past year or so.

For what its worth, I can make a few observations that could help you form an opinion...

From the experience of Bryan of School's Out he found that one motor is always more efficient than two at any speed.  Even though when using one motor the thrust is asymmetrical it still uses less total watts than when using two motors.  When using one there would be a slight additional drag because the rudders are slightly angled to compensate for the "skid steer" effect of just using one motor.  But seems that once under way this effect is minimal.  And in relation to your earlier contemplation about having the ability to shift a motor inboard for this kind of thing, you won't need to worry about it.

My boat has a waterline of 43 ft, and has bulbous bow, which I understand helps with lower drag (and hey, that's what they use on the big oil tankers so it must be a good thing).  So I expect its particularly easy to push through the water. If you take a look at this graph on my blog at http://currentsunshine.com/?p=175  all three curves show greater than 2kw for 5knots boatspeed.

Bryan's cat has a waterline of 45ft and at 5 knots boatspeed against a 10 knot apparent wind he has recorded around 3000 watts power requirement for two motors. It displaces between 5 and 6 tonnnes.

For what we're doing we need to scrounge every % of efficiency we can get our hands on.  And, as mentioned by others, using outboard legs and adding a pancake motor makes your task that much harder.  I'm convinced that the reason the Torqeedo units are so efficient is because they have control of the whole drive train and have matched motor and prop superbly.  It gonna be much harder for you to get the right prop to match whatever motor you choose.  You'll be limited in prop choice by the spline configuration of the outboard leg you choose. I've been down this path with an Epod motor which came with an appallingly bad choice of prop from the factory and I had to experiment with buying off-the-shelf props that would match the splines. I even had one repitched to experiment with efficiency but in the end abandoned the chase and bought a Torqeedo.  The Torqeedo has proven to be around twice as efficient as the Epod.

Hi Jason,


I mentioned previously a friend who has Torqeedos on his cat School's Out and they are on arms that fold up under the bridge deck.  You can see a youtube video about it by searching for "schools out new torqeedo" and here's a link to it it http://www.youtube.com/watch?v=mJv-lGPXxHc

He has built the arms himself and has used actuators to raise and lower them easily.

Take a look - I think you'll find it matches your wishes pretty closely.

[Electric Boats] Pitch of Kipawa Propeller

 

I had a bizarre exchange with the Kipawa propeller customer service number today. I emailed the customer service yesterday to ask the diameter and pitch of a Kipawa prop for a MK Endura 30/34 and received a response email today with the diameter, which apparently is not a secret, and the statement "We do not give out the pitch of the Kipawa Propeller."

When I called and asked them why in the world they would not tell me the pitch on the prop, since it is what it is and since it is not a trade secret, I was told that I could order one and measure it and return it if I wanted but they would not give it out.

I am in still interested in knowing the pitch of the prop (without ordering, measuring and returning one if it has a pitch I don't want). I have variously seen the pitch online as being listed as 6" or 9". Does anyone know the pitch of the Kipawa props? If so, and assuming Kipara did not have you sign a nondisclosure agreement as a condition of the purchase, would you let me know the pitch? Thank you.

[Electric Boats] Re: Electric Catamaran

 

Jason,

Shorter hulls generally take more power to drive a similar speed than longer hulls due to the given speed being a larger percentage of hull speed. I know that multihulls can be different, but the general guideline usually holds true. My personal experience with trimarans indicates that an F-31 (31') will motor slightly faster than an F-27 (27') with identical engines. Your catamaran may take more power than Chris' to attain the same speed.

In a traditional outboard, the gearbox does three things, reduces shaft speed through the gear ratio, allows for selecting forward and reverse and allows the vertical drive shaft to turn the horizontal prop shaft through a 90 deg gearset, all in an integrated package. The gearbox is located at the bottom of the drive leg and contributes to a loss of efficiency. Purpose built electric outboards like the Torqeedo and trolling motors can eliminate this efficiency loss by mounting the drive motor horizontally at the bottom of the drive leg and driving the prop directly.

One of the difficulties in converting traditional outboards is that prop sizes are usually limited by the anti-ventilation plate part of the drive leg. There are also very few choices in pitch when you are dealing with the smaller (<30hp) outboards.
